Why Great UX/UI Design Is Key to Business Success

In a digital world where user expectations are rising and competition is global, UX/UI design has become one of the most powerful levers of business success. Design is not just what your product looks like — it's how it works, and how users feel when interacting with it.

Here's why investing in great UX/UI is no longer optional.

UX Directly Impacts Business Metrics

• 88% of users will not return after a bad experience • Every $1 invested in UX brings up to $100 in return • Design-led companies outperform the S&P 500 by over 200% (McKinsey)

UX affects conversion rates, onboarding success, churn, customer satisfaction, and even support volume. It's measurable. And it pays off.

Trust Is Built Through Design

Design is communication. It's often the first touchpoint between user and brand. A thoughtful interface shows that you care. A confusing one signals carelessness or complexity.

In industries like FinTech or HealthTech, where data is sensitive and tasks are complex, trust must be designed deliberately — with clarity, feedback, and guidance at every step.

Good UX Reduces Support and Churn

Great design reduces friction. Users succeed more often, need less help, and are less likely to abandon the product. That reduces customer support costs and increases retention.

Design Is a Competitive Advantage

Most software can be copied. UX cannot. A product that feels effortless, intuitive, and delightful wins — even when competitors offer similar features. Good design is sticky. It's what users talk about, recommend, and keep using.

32% of consumers will leave a brand they love after just one bad experience.

UX Is Cheaper Than Rebuilding

The cost of fixing UX issues post-launch can be 10 to 100 times more than addressing them in early design stages. Investing in user research, prototyping, and usability testing saves money — and reputational damage — down the line.

Conclusion

UX/UI design is not just about appearance. It's about effectiveness. Products that are easy to use, easy to trust, and pleasant to return to will always outperform those that aren't.

Design is now a business strategy. Companies that embrace that are growing faster, retaining more users, and building stronger brands.
